How To Fix CM_SDM_HANA_ACCESS001 - Error calling HANA database proxy


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CM_SDM_HANA_ACCESS - HANA access exceptions messages

  • Message number: 001

  • Message text: Error calling HANA database proxy

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message CM_SDM_HANA_ACCESS001 - Error calling HANA database proxy ?

    The SAP error message CM_SDM_HANA_ACCESS001 typically indicates an issue with accessing the HANA database through the database proxy. This error can arise due to various reasons, including configuration issues, connectivity problems, or authentication failures. Below are some common causes, potential solutions, and related information for this error:

    Causes:

    1. Network Connectivity Issues: There may be network problems preventing the application from reaching the HANA database.
    2. Authentication Failures: Incorrect credentials or user permissions may lead to access issues.
    3. Configuration Errors: Misconfigurations in the database connection settings in the SAP system.
    4. Database Proxy Issues: Problems with the database proxy itself, such as it being down or misconfigured.
    5. Version Compatibility: Incompatibility between the SAP application and the HANA database version.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Network Connectivity:

      • Ensure that the server where the SAP application is running can reach the HANA database server. You can use tools like ping or telnet to test connectivity.
    2. Verify Credentials:

      • Check the username and password used for the HANA database connection. Ensure that the user has the necessary permissions to access the database.
    3. Review Configuration Settings:

      • Go to the SAP system configuration and verify the database connection settings (e.g., host, port, service name). Ensure they are correctly set up.
    4. Check Database Proxy Status:

      • Ensure that the HANA database proxy is running and properly configured. You may need to restart the proxy service if it is down.
    5. Consult Logs:

      • Review the application and database logs for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the issue.
    6. Update Software:

      • Ensure that both the SAP application and the HANA database are updated to compatible versions. Check for any patches or updates that may resolve known issues.
    7. Test Connection:

      • Use tools like HANA Studio or SQL clients to test the connection to the HANA database directly, bypassing the SAP application, to isolate the issue.
